In this paper, we provide an overview of the benchmarks that have been recently employed in Abstract Argumentation. We first describe the benchmark suite from previous editions of the International Competition of Computational Models of Argumentation (ICCMA), and then briefly describe the benchmarks for non-Dung frameworks. This article is a contribution to the new Argument & Computation Community Resources (ACCR) corner.
